Becoming an Architect as a Career Choice: Art & Science Combined

Art & Science Combined: Becoming an Architect as a Career Choice is a book that discusses the different aspects of becoming an architect as a career choice. The first steps to the undertaking and a day in the life of several famous architects are featured.Here, common questions about becoming an architect will be answered. What are the benefits? What are the advantages and disadvantages of the career path? What are the skills necessary in the industry? Is it an expensive course? How much do the professionals earn annually? More importantly, how does somebody know they're fit to be a successful architect?This book is for an audience that is in between 12 to 18 years of age, as well as anyone who is interested in becoming an architect. If they're considering the idea of taking up or shifting to architecture in college, the discussions inside can give them a hand in the decision-making process.
